Transaction 80aabd96ab3de61742d2944a4ea2fb5758bbe53c7ff387aec37477c987d560ca
1 Input
1 Output
-
80aabd96ab3de61742d2944a4ea2fb5758bbe53c7ff387aec37477c987d560ca:0
- value
- 887056272
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fb0b12e12d9b829dbf4a08d92bc54e846f3ec9e1 OP_EQUAL
- address
- MWnZ6zngQBGsreKmvsDnHd5Y2K7JsQfndo